Forgive the Highlandettes if they’re dragging a bit this morning. The Lake Highlands High School drill team just returned from their Spring Break trip to Italy to perform and tour, and they say whirlwind visit was the experience of a lifetime.
They floated along the canals of Venice, danced with an Italian group in Jesolo and shopped (as girls will) in Florence. They dined at an olive oil farm in Tuscany, toured the historic city of Assisi and saw the Roman Coliseum and Trevi Fountain. They performed for children at a hospital in Rome and at an elementary school in the village of Tarquinia. And, of course, they took lots of photos.
